FreeKibble and FreeKibbleKat Interview with Founder Mimi

I know we've been telling you to go to FreeKibble without much of what it is, so here is an interview I had the pleasure of having with Mimi, the founder and owner.


1. When did you start FreeKibble? We started freekibble.com on April 1st, 2008.


2. Did you start FreeKibbleKat at the same time? If not, when did you start that? We started freekibblekat.com on June 1st, 2008.

3. How did you decide you wanted to start it? I really wanted to help out my local animal shelter, the Humane Society of Central Oregon, in a bigger way than just volunteering. (Which I still love to do)! I then came across the site freerice.com, which is a website that donates rice to homeless people. I thought that it would be great if we could do something like that but for animals.

4. How many pieces of kibble are donated per day about? Per year? Close to 1 million pieces on the weekdays and 750.00 on weekends for dog and cat combined - about 6.5 million per week!

5. In total, how much kibble have you collected? Over 3,866,322 meals as of right now, and over 275 tons of dog and cat kibble. We've donated food to over 100 shelters, rescues and food banks across the country.

6. How does it work? Do you pay with your money for the kibble earned through answering questions, or do shelters provided the kibble? We're very happy to say that we have an exclusive kibble sponsor - Halo, Purely for Pets, that donates all the kibble generated. The food is delivered directly to the shelters. And, it's a very high quality, all natural food which makes a big difference to the pets waiting to find homes!

7. Do you have any pets? What kinds? I have a Golden Retriever dog named Aspen and a Maine Coon cat named Dot. (Or Dorthy, from the Wizard of Oz!)

8. How can we try to get our local shelter added to the list of shelters already provided for? People will e-mail us asking if their local shelter can become a part of freekibble and we e-mail them back asking for some more information... How much kibble the shelter would need monthly, the shelters contact information and how the shelter would benefit from receiving the kibble, etc. We can not add all the shelters that request food but we do try to feed as many as possible based on what shelters need it the most.

10. Is it just you, the shelters, the question-answerers and the pets, or do others work with you at FreeKibble? Besides the people you just mentioned, my mom and dad are a HUGE help and do this full time. I could not do it without them! Also, the people that work for Halo, really help us out. Without them we would not be able to keep the sites going and feeding more animals.
